El SDK de Apps, disponible en vista previa, permite a los desarrolladores diseñar tanto la lógica como la interfaz de una app que se ejecuta dentro de ChatGPT. Está basado en el Model Context Protocol (MCP), un estándar abierto para conectar ChatGPT con herramientas y datos externos. El SDK de Apps amplía MCP para que las apps creadas con él puedan ejecutarse en cualquier lugar que adopte el estándar. El SDK de Apps es de código abierto.
Primeros pasos
Lee la documentación del SDK de Apps para consultar directrices de diseño y apps de ejemplo.
Crea tu app con tu propio código. Define el comportamiento del chat y la interfaz de usuario. Conéctala a tu backend existente para que, en el futuro, tus usuarios puedan iniciar sesión o acceder a funciones prémium.
Prueba en ChatGPT usando Developer Mode para crear una app personalizada e iterar sobre la experiencia de tu app. Los administradores de Business y Enterprise/Edu pueden activar el modo de desarrollador desde la configuración del Área de trabajo y permitir que los usuarios autorizados desarrollen y prueben apps internas; consulta Developer Mode and full MCP connectors in ChatGPT para obtener más información.
Prepárate para enviar tu app revisando el borrador de las directrices para desarrolladores sobre seguridad, privacidad y funcionalidad.
Envíos y directorio
Estamos aceptando envíos de apps. Consulta cómo enviar apps al directorio de apps de ChatGPT para obtener más información.
Las apps que cumplan estándares más altos de diseño y funcionalidad pueden optar a aparecer de forma más destacada.
Monetización
Los detalles se compartirán en el futuro. Está previsto ofrecer soporte para el Agentic Commerce Protocol, un estándar abierto que permite el pago instantáneo en ChatGPT.
Seguridad y privacidad
Nuestras directrices para desarrolladores exigirán que los desarrolladores sigan las políticas de uso de OpenAI, que sean adecuadas para todos los públicos y que proporcionen una Política de privacidad clara para su app. Ten en cuenta que hemos compartido un borrador de las directrices para desarrolladores como vista previa anticipada para desarrolladores, pero que estas directrices y los estándares exigidos pueden cambiar a medida que aprendemos más y escuchamos más a nuestra comunidad de desarrolladores.
Preguntas frecuentes
¿Qué es el SDK de Apps?
Un conjunto de herramientas para desarrolladores que amplía el Model Context Protocol para que puedas definir la lógica de chat y la interfaz de una app, conectarla a tu backend y ejecutarla dentro de ChatGPT.
¿Quién puede crear apps?
Cualquier desarrollador puede crear y probar apps hoy usando la vista previa del SDK de Apps. Para enviar apps al directorio de apps, consulta submitting apps to the ChatGPT app.
¿Pueden las empresas con ChatGPT Business, Enterprise y Edu usar apps?
Business y Enterprise/Edu ya son compatibles en la vista previa del SDK de Apps: los desarrolladores pueden probar e implementar apps para su equipo en developer mode.
